<h2>Orchid overview</h2> <p>Orchid is an Auckland custom software company that designs and builds mobile applications, web applications, SaaS platforms and business systems. The business began in 2009 and operates from Grey Lynn, with developers elsewhere in New Zealand and support from a wider overseas team. Its current work combines product strategy, user experience and engineering for startups, small and medium businesses, and established organizations.</p> <p>The company’s primary services are AI development and integration, mobile application development, custom software development and web application development. Orchid also builds cloud-native applications, custom CRM systems, portals and integrations with platforms such as Xero, MYOB and other operational systems. Its portfolio shows a mixture of customer-facing apps, internal workflow tools, fleet and logistics systems, inventory applications and digital services.</p> <h3>Services and buyer fit</h3> <p>Mobile projects cover iOS and Android delivery from concept and prototyping through deployment to the major app stores. Orchid describes both native and cross-platform work and combines engineering with interface design. The company’s published work includes transport, construction, property, logistics, wellbeing and public-facing applications, but prospective clients should request references that resemble their own data sensitivity and integration complexity.</p> <h3>Planning the engagement</h3> <p>A discovery phase should establish target users, the problem to solve, critical workflows and a prioritized first release. Ask Orchid to document the proposed architecture, external integrations, data ownership and non-functional requirements such as availability, security, performance and accessibility. A prototype can validate interaction design, but it should not be mistaken for evidence that the production architecture or difficult integrations are complete.</p> <p>For a mobile app, confirm who owns the Apple and Google developer accounts, signing keys, analytics and customer data. Define supported devices and operating-system versions, accessibility expectations, store-review responsibilities and post-launch update arrangements. For web and SaaS products, agree on browser support, tenant or permission design, backups, monitoring and the process for responding to security issues.</p> <p>Integration work requires more than a list of systems. Buyers should verify that the relevant API, authentication method, rate limits and sandbox are available, and identify which party owns each integration when an upstream service changes. Data migration should include mapping, validation, reconciliation and rollback planning. These details should be addressed before a fixed delivery date depends on an external provider.</p> <h3>Delivery and due diligence</h3> <p>Orchid is a specialist-sized provider, so the proposed people and continuity plan are important. Confirm the names and seniority of the product, design and engineering team, which roles are local, and how any overseas contributors will participate. Ask how code review, automated testing, release approval and production support are handled. The customer should retain appropriate access to repositories, cloud accounts, deployment pipelines and technical documentation throughout the engagement.</p> <p>Commercial review should distinguish discovery, design, development, third-party services and continuing support. If the quote is fixed, document assumptions and the process for handling hidden complexity. If the work is billed by time, require regular progress demonstrations and transparent budget reporting. Acceptance criteria should be based on observable behaviour, performance and security requirements rather than a general statement that the app is complete.</p> <p>Security due diligence should cover identity, permissions, encryption, secrets, logging, dependency management, backups, recovery and incident notification. Buyers handling personal or regulated information should review hosting location, privacy obligations and subcontractor access. A small paid discovery or technical proof can test communication and delivery discipline before a larger commitment.</p> <p>Orchid’s value proposition is a locally accessible team spanning strategy, design and engineering for custom applications.
